rust-rocket

    1热度

    1回答

    我有一个项目编写在Rocket与端点/foo返回application/json中的数据。我正在使用火箭,rocket_codegen,serde和serde_json。 #[get("/foo")] fn foo() -> Json { Json(json!({ "foo": 1 })) } 这工作得很好,但我需要与application/hal+json

    2热度

    1回答

    我无法使火箭handlebars example 正常工作。这是我的Cargo.toml依赖关系: [dependencies] rocket = "*" rocket_codegen = "*" rocket_contrib = "*" serde = "*" serde_json = "*" serde_derive = "*" 的错误: error[E0432]: unres

    3热度

    1回答

    我想使用结构解析Rocket中的HTTP POST。提交表单失败。 我读了body data的例子,并有此代码。 #[derive(FromForm)] struct ConvertFile { name: String, filename: String } #[post("/submit", format = "multipart/form-data", data

    0热度

    1回答

    guide on Rocket's site建议可以对动态路由进行排名。该示例使用动态部分的不同类型作为路由的匹配条件。当我把一个网址具有比usize其他任何东西,我得到以下错误: GET /user/three text/html: => Matched: GET /user/<id> => Failed to parse 'id': RawStr("three")